Kamala Harris wore purple on Inauguration Day - a nod to bipartisanship and other symbols. Violet also has an extra meaning for Harris, who reportedly used it as a nod to Shirley Chisholm, the first black woman to run for president in 1972 - and often used the color purple in her campaign fliers - under the Democratic Party, and the first black woman elected to Congress, Cosmopolitan reported. ![]() Hillary Clinton, Kamala Harris and Michelle Obama are among the women wearing purple at Biden’s inauguration. Harris, 56, chose a black designer - Christopher John Rogers from Baton Rouge, Louisiana - for her Inauguration Day outfit. The color was chosen by suffragettes in 1908, according to the National Park Service, to represent “the royal blood that flows in the veins of every suffragette, the instinct of freedom and dignity.” The color, Vanity Fair reported, also has historically symbolized nobility and was a color favored by the suffragettes, in addition to white. Vice President Kamala Harris, former first lady Michelle Obama and 2016 Democratic presidential nominee Hillary Clinton donned purple, a color used traditionally as a symbol of bipartisanship - a mix of Republican red and Democratic blue - for Inauguration Day.
